Experience indicates that a monthly long-distance telephone bills is normally distributed with a mean of US$17.85 and a standard deviation of US$3.39. After an advertising campaign aimed at increasing long-distance telephone usage, the manager of the US telephone company took a random sample of 25 household bills and recorded their monthly usage. The results are listed below. 19.61 20.14 19.57 19.26 14.03 19.24 15.98 24.85 26 19.46 18.29 16.91 26.15 19.64 16.75 20.52 25.47 18.19 12.56 28.47 14.13 19.72 17.05 13.92 12.38 Do the data allow us to infer at 5% significance level that the campaign was successful? Answer Questions 1-3 below. Question 1: (1 Mark) State the null and alternative hypotheses. Question 2: (1 Mark) Find the value of the test statistics. Question 3: (1 Mark) Indicate the rejection region and state the conclusion. Assume now that a monthly long-distance telephone bills is normally distributed with a mean of US$17.85, but the population standard deviation is unknown. For the same random sample shown in Questions 1-3, do the data allow us to infer at 5% significance level that the campaign was successful? Answer Questions 4-6 below. Question 4: (1 Mark) State the null and alternative hypotheses. Question 5: (1 Mark) Find the value of the test statistics. Question 6: (1 Mark) Indicate the rejection region and state the conclusion
